+#### 19 December 2016 - Struts 2.5.8 General Availability {#a20161219}
+
+The Apache Struts group is pleased to announce that Struts 2.5.8 is available as a "General Availability"
+release. The GA designation is our highest quality grade.
+
+Apache Struts 2 is an elegant, extensible framework for creating enterprise-ready Java web applications.
+The framework is designed to streamline the full development cycle, from building, to deploying,
+to maintaining applications over time.
+
+This release addresses one potential security vulnerability:
+
+- Possible DoS attack when using URLValidator - [S2-044](/docs/s2-044.html)
+
+Also this release contains several breaking changes and improvements just to mention few of them:
+
+ - Included XSL files' URI not being resolved for actions with result `type="xslt"`, see WW-2561
+ - `ConcurrentModificationException` using `s:iterator` (intermittent), see WW-3019
+ - `ObjectFactory` reporting ERROR's when you attempt to set parameters on a Redirect result, see WW-3170
+ - preselect values in `<s:optgroup>`, see WW-4367
+ - File upload error message always in default language, see WW-4636
+ - Can no longer clear parameter on a `<s:url>` tag, see WW-4701
+ - List based parameters no longer work when there is only one value, see WW-4702
+ - `NullPointerException` in `ActionSupport` when use `ModelDriven`, see WW-4703
+ - Multiselect parameter behavior different between struts 2.5.5 and 2.5.1, see WW-4707 
+ - Invalid field value for field "id", see WW-4709
+ - Scope interceptor always resets because of `org.apache.struts2.dispatcher.HttpParameters`, see WW-4715
+ - `focusElement` form attribute not working, see WW-4718
+ - Portlet Issue with `I18Interceptor`, see WW-4722
+ - Allow `<constant/>` value substitution in XML configuration, see WW-4698
+ - Upgrade to latest OGNL version, see WW-4704
+ - Add support for long type to `<s:date>` tag, see WW-4705
+ - Disallow access to `HttpParameters.toMap`, see WW-4710
+ - `<s:text/>` tag should not evaluate `defaultMessage` against a `ValueStack` by default, see WW-4711
+ - `TextProviderHelper#getText()` should perform cleaning of `defaultMessage`, see WW-4712
+ - Refactor file upload support to allow create virtual representation of `java.io.File`, see WW-4717
+ - Move `DefaultClassFinder` into `Convention` plugin, see WW-4719
+ - `HttpParameters` should behave like a `Map`, see WW-4720
+ - Add support for `roundingMode` in `<s:number/>` tag, see WW-4721
+
+**All developers are strongly advised to perform this action.**
+
+The 2.5.x series of the Apache Struts framework has a minimum requirement of the following specification versions:
+Servlet API 2.4, JSP API 2.0, and Java 7.
+
+Should any issues arise with your use of any version of the Struts framework, please post your comments
+to the user list, and, if appropriate, file a tracking ticket.
+

+#### 17 June 2016 - Struts 2.3.29 General Availability with Security Fixes Release {#a20160617}
+
+The Apache Struts group is pleased to announce that Struts 2.3.29 is available as a "General Availability"
+release. The GA designation is our highest quality grade.
+
+Apache Struts 2 is an elegant, extensible framework for creating enterprise-ready Java web applications.
+The framework is designed to streamline the full development cycle, from building, to deploying,
+to maintaining applications over time.
+
+This release addresses these potential security vulnerabilities:
+
+  - [S2-035](/docs/s2-035.html)
+    Action name clean up is error prone
+
+  - [S2-036](/docs/s2-036.html)
+    Forced double OGNL evaluation, when evaluated on raw user input in tag attributes,
+    may lead to remote code execution (similar to S2-029)
+
+  - [S2-037](/docs/s2-037.html)
+    Remote Code Execution can be performed when using REST Plugin.
+
+  - [S2-038](/docs/s2-038.html)
+    It is possible to bypass token validation and perform a CSRF attack
+
+  - [S2-039](/docs/s2-039.html)
+    Getter as action method leads to security bypass
+
+  - [S2-040](/docs/s2-040.html)
+    Input validation bypass using existing default action method.
+
+  - [S2-041](/docs/s2-041.html)
+    Possible DoS attack when using URLValidator
+
+This release contains several breaking changes and improvements just to mention few of them:
+
+ - Json result type breaks
+ - MessageStorePreResultListener doesn't store messages for 3rd-party RedirectResult subclasses
+ - Multiple tiles.xml in web.xml
+ - New Tiles version can not find tiles*.xml files in sub-directories
+ - EmailValidator flags .cat emails as invalid
+ - Struts2 JSON Plugin: messages in fieldsErrors are serialized twice since jdk1.7_80
+ - Tile definition Inheritance/overriding is broken in Struts2 tiles plugin 2.3.28+
+ - `<s:submit>` generates a value attribute for type=image which violates W3C
+ - ClassCastException while generating report using Struts 2.3.28 and jasperreports 4.5.1
+
+**All developers are strongly advised to perform this action.**
+
+The 2.3.x series of the Apache Struts framework has a minimum requirement of the following specification versions:
+Servlet API 2.4, JSP API 2.0, and Java 6.

+#### 1 June 2016 - Two security vulnerabilities reported {#a20160601}
+
+Two potential security vulnerabilities were reported which were already addressed in the latest Apache Struts 2 versions.
+Those reports just added other vectors of attack.
+
+ - [S2-033](/docs/s2-033.html)
+   Remote Code Execution can be performed when using REST Plugin with ! operator when Dynamic Method Invocation is enabled
+
+ - [S2-034](/docs/s2-034.html)
+   OGNL cache poisoning can lead to DoS vulnerability
+
+Please read carefully the Security Bulletins and take suggested actions. The simplest way to avoid those vulnerabilities
+in your application is to upgrade the Apache Struts to latest available version in 2.3.x series or to the Apache Struts 2.5.
+

+#### 9 May 2016 - Struts 2.5 General Availability {#a20160509}
+
+The Apache Struts group is pleased to announce that Struts 2.5 is available as a "General Availability"
+release. The GA designation is our highest quality grade.
+
+Apache Struts 2 is an elegant, extensible framework for creating enterprise-ready Java web applications.
+The framework is designed to streamline the full development cycle, from building, to deploying,
+to maintaining applications over time.
+
+This release contains several breaking changes and improvements just to mention few of them:
+
+ - XWork source was merged into Struts Core source, it means that there be no more xwork artifact nor dedicated jar
+ - Spring dependency for tests and spring plugin was upgraded to version 4.1.6, see WW-4510.
+ - Struts2 internal logging api was marked as deprecated and was replaced with new Log4j2 api as logging layer, see WW-4504.
+ - Struts2 is now build with JDK7, see WW-4503.
+ - New plugin to support bean validation is now part of the distribution, see WW-4505.
+ - Deprecated plugins are now removed from the distribution and are not longer supported anymore.
+   - Dojo Plugin
+   - Codebehind Plugin
+   - JSF Plugin
+   - Struts1 Plugin
+ - New security option was added - Strict Method Invocation (also known as Strict DMI), see WW-4540
+ - Added support for latest stable AngularJS in Maven archetype, see WW-4522
+ - Dropped support for id and name - replaced with var, see WW-2069
+ - Dedicated archive with a minimal set of dependencies was introduced, see WW-4570
+ - It is possible to use multiple names when defining a result, see WW-4590
+ - Rest plugin honors Accept header, see WW-4588
+ - New result 'JSONActionRedirectResult' in json-plugin was defined, see WW-4591
+ - Tiles plugin was upgrade to the latest Tiles 3 and tiles3-plugin was dropped, see WW-4584
+ - JasperReports plugins was upgraded to JasperReport 6.0, see WW-4381
+ - OGNL was upgraded to version 3.1.4 and it breaks access to properties as it follows Java Bean Specification, see WW-4207 and WW-3909
+ - Annotations to configure Tiles, see WW-4594 and Tiles Plugin
+
+**All developers are strongly advised to perform this action.**
+
+The 2.5.x series of the Apache Struts framework has a minimum requirement of the following specification versions:
+Servlet API 2.4, JSP API 2.0, and Java 7.
